About

Zhi‐Jin Hou is a scholar working on Social Psychology, Safety Research and Clinical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Zhi‐Jin Hou has authored 35 papers receiving a total of 878 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Social Psychology, 16 papers in Safety Research and 10 papers in Clinical Psychology. Recurrent topics in Zhi‐Jin Hou’s work include Career Development and Diversity (16 papers), Education, Achievement, and Giftedness (7 papers) and Job Satisfaction and Organizational Behavior (6 papers). Zhi‐Jin Hou is often cited by papers focused on Career Development and Diversity (16 papers), Education, Achievement, and Giftedness (7 papers) and Job Satisfaction and Organizational Behavior (6 papers). Zhi‐Jin Hou coll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Hong Kong. Zhi‐Jin Hou's co-authors include S. Alvin Leung, Xixi Li, Hui Xu, Xu Li, Itamar Gati, Terence J. G. Tracey, Naijian Zhang, Danni Wang, Haibo Yu and Xiaoyu Guan and has published in prestigious journals such as Scientific Reports, Personality and Individual Differences and Journal of Vocational Behavior.
